On Friday, March 28, we hosted our 18th Annual Department of Medicine Research Symposium. This year, 33 abstracts were presented, showcasing work from across our academic community:

  • 4 from junior faculty
  • 13 from residents and fellows
  • 4 from graduate students
  • 3 from postdoctoral scholars
  • 3 from staff scientists, research specialists, or program coordinators
  • 6 from medical students

Four abstracts received oral presentation awards, and five participants were recognized with research poster awards (featured below).

Additionally, our keynote speaker, Shikhar Mehrotra, Ph.D., gave a wonderful presentation titled “MUSC’s CAR-T Voyage: From Bench to Bedside.” Dr. Mehrotra is a professor of surgery and the Robert K. Stuart, M.D., Endowed Chair in Hematology/Oncology in the Department of Surgery at MUSC.
